Structural Safety Comes First
Every roof is varied. RCC roofs handle heavy loads, while metal sheets may only sustain 30–50 kg/m². Ignore safety, and risks include damage, seepage, collapse.
Wind is even riskier. IS 875 standards show cyclones cause failures. Poorly anchored arrays tear away, as seen in recent storms.
Professional EPCs plan for wind, unlike corner-cutters.
The Science of Tilt & Orientation
Optimal tilt = site latitude. Example: Delhi ~28°, Pune ~18°, Chennai ~13°. Even small errors reduce yield by 2–3%. Over 25 years, that’s massive losses.
Shading hurts output. One shadow can reduce output by one-third. Professionals analyze shadows to design effectively.

Cable Sizing: The Silent Profit Killer
Cables are critical. Wrong size = losses.
• Keep DC drop <1.5%, AC <2%. Exceeding reduces generation.
• Undersized cables overheat, create hazards.
• UV protection is must — cheap cables crack in 2–3 years. Professionals use solar-rated cables.
Inverters: The Brains
The inverter converts DC to AC.
• Modern efficiency = 97–99%. Even 1% loss over 25 years = lakhs gone.
• Sizing matters. Slight undersize helps ROI; big undersize = clipping. Oversize = wasted money.
• Redundancy matters. Multiple inverters = lower downtime. Case: Gujarat 250 kW plant saw 18% downtime; after distributed inverters, downtime <1%.

Testing & Commissioning: The Signature of Professionals
Checks include IV curve tracing, insulation testing, harmonic analysis, PR testing. A PR >75–80% = healthy. Anything less = flaws.

Maintenance: The ROI Multiplier
• Panel cleaning prevents 5–15% loss.
• Preventive = ?500 fix early. Corrective = ?50,000 loss later.
• Well-maintained plants run >99% availability. Poor ones drop below 93%.
